Introduction to Topgolf and the Golf Entertainment Industry
Topgolf has emerged as a transformative force within the golf entertainment industry since its inception in 2000. Headquartered in Dallas, Texas, the company operates over 80 locations across seven countries, including the United States, Australia, and the UAE. Its innovative golfing experiences have redefined traditional notions of golf, appealing to both seasoned players and novices.
As a leader in leisure and hospitality, Topgolf has created a social space that integrates dining, entertainment, and interactive games. With climate-controlled hitting bays and microchipped golf balls providing real-time feedback, Topgolf offers a distinctive atmosphere that fosters fun and engagement. This unique blend attracts a wide demographic, significantly contributing to its rapid market expansion.
The golf entertainment industry has seen considerable growth, largely driven by a rising demand for social activities. Topgolf meets this demand through its immersive experiences that extend beyond golf, incorporating food, music, and vibrant venues. This approach has allowed it to capture the attention of non-golfers, with 70% of its visitors identifying as such, thus broadening its customer base. As a result, Topgolf effectively positions itself as a frontrunner in the rapidly evolving landscape of leisure and hospitality.

Drive Shack: A Leading Alternative
Established in 2016 and based in New York, Drive Shack provides a modern twist on golf entertainment, positioning itself as a strong competitor among leading golf entertainment competitors. This venue caters to all skill levels, welcoming seasoned golfers and novices alike. This innovative approach makes Drive Shack an appealing choice for social gatherings, corporate events, and leisure activities.
Overview of Drive Shack’s Offerings
Drive Shack incorporates a blend of interactive golf games, dining, and entertainment to create an engaging atmosphere. The venues feature multi-level facilities where players can enjoy climate-controlled hitting bays while participating in a variety of target-oriented challenges. Pricing allows customers to reserve a bay for a cost that ranges from $25 to $45 per hour for up to six guests, providing a more budget-friendly option compared to traditional alternatives such as Topgolf, which charges around $50 per bay.

4ORE Golf: Combining Dining and Golf
4ORE Golf, located in Lubbock, Texas, exemplifies a modern approach to the golf entertainment complex. Established in 2017 and managed by Troon Golf, this venue covers an impressive 52,000 square feet, offering visitors a dynamic mix of high-tech golf experiences, restaurant services, and social interaction. The innovative atmosphere is designed to engage both golf enthusiasts and newcomers, making it an attractive destination for all ages.
This entertainment complex features a variety of activities, including virtual golfing and unique target games, drawing in groups looking for excitement and fun in an upscale dining environment. The facility encourages social gatherings, making it ideal for parties, corporate events, or casual outings with friends and family.

GolfSuites: Year-Round Golfing Fun
GolfSuites, established in 2017 and based in Dallas, Texas, offers a unique golfing experience that is accessible regardless of weather conditions. As an all-weather facility, GolfSuites combines advanced technology with traditional golfing enjoyment. Patrons can take advantage of high-resolution simulators that provide a realistic and engaging environment for golfers of all skill levels.
Currently, GolfSuites operates three profitable locations in Tulsa, Oklahoma (60 bays), Lubbock, Texas (58 bays), and Baton Rouge, Louisiana (40 bays). The company has plans to expand, with an upcoming site in Auburn, Alabama, featuring 40 bays scheduled to open in 2024. With an average spending per guest of $40 per visit, GolfSuites has seen a strong breakdown of guest spending: 30% allocated to gameplay and instruction while the remaining 70% goes to food and beverage services.
The U.S. golf driving ranges and family fun centers market is valued at $16.7 billion, highlighting the increasing popularity of such venues. GolfSuites targets expansion into more than 444 U.S. cities with populations exceeding 75,000, utilizing their efficient 40-bay model. Each location can potentially generate up to $4 million in annual revenue with a high margin of 40% compared to a new Topgolf range that could cost upwards of $72 million. This business model places GolfSuites in a solid position within the growing golf entertainment industry, projected to reach $37.5 billion by 2026.
The appeal of GolfSuites extends to a variety of demographics. The current patron repeat rate shows that guests return multiple times a week, significantly higher than the 1.5 times annually for Topgolf. This trend signifies a strong and loyal customer base, enhancing its year-round golfing experience.
Puttshack: High-Tech Mini-Golf Concept
Puttshack, founded in 2018, has rapidly transformed the mini-golf experience with its innovative blend of entertainment and technology. By introducing patented smart ball technology, Puttshack revolutionizes gameplay, offering automatic scoring linked directly to the players. This feature enhances engagement, making it a standout in the realm of high-tech entertainment.
As the number of off-course golf participants surged to 12.4 million during the pandemic years, Puttshack’s appeal grew significantly. This establishment opened two locations in the U.S. last year, with plans to expand to seven new spots and an additional 12 locations projected for 2023. Each venue typically spans between 15,000 to 25,000 square feet and features four nine-hole courses, catering to a diverse audience seeking a unique golfing experience.
Puttshack’s strategic growth accelerated during uncertain times, allowing it to secure leases at advantageous rates. By the end of 2023, the company expects to exceed its initial goal of 25 locations by 2025. With 14 U.S. venues currently operating, six launched in 2023 alone, Puttshack is well-positioned to redefine social golfing.
The establishment’s marketing campaign, “Technically, The Best,” cleverly highlights the excitement of the Puttshack experience through engaging video shorts. Initiative-driven consumer research, including surveys sent to Puttshack Perks members, reflects a strong commitment to customer insights and satisfaction. An exciting feature known as the Challenge Hole permits multiple players to engage simultaneously, promoting a lively social atmosphere.

Topgolf Competitors: A Comparative Analysis
As the golf entertainment industry continues to evolve, an increasing number of venues are emerging as Topgolf competitors. This comparative analysis explores these rival golf venues, highlighting their unique attributes, target demographics, and overall experiences.
With over 41 million Americans engaging with golf in 2022, a significant portion—38%—exclusively participated in off-course activities like driving ranges and entertainment venues. This shift points to rising interest in social golf experiences, reminiscent of Topgolf’s appeal, where traditional golfing meets high-tech entertainment.
